Let’s talk about the Bali Lilyette Minimizer Bra—a game-changer for those of us who want *less projection* without sacrificing shape. I’ve worn this bra for months, and here’s the real tea.
The Good: First off, the fit is magic. The Lily Fit System actually works—no awkward shifting or digging wires. I’m a 38DD, and this bra minimizes me to a more manageable 36D silhouette. The wider straps? Lifesavers. No shoulder grooves after a 10-hour workday.
The Look: Finally, a minimizer that doesn’t scream ‘granny lingerie’! The lace trim and microfiber combo feels luxe, and it comes in colors beyond beige/black (though where’s the purple, Bali?!). My partner called it ‘subtly sexy’—high praise for a full-coverage bra.
The Not-So-Good: Hand-wash only? Ugh. But skip it, and the lace frays fast (learned that the hard way). Also, newer batches feel cheaper—thinner fabric and wonky wire placement. Stick to older stock if you can.
Pro Tip: Size down in cups but consider an extender if between band sizes. And never toss it in the dryer unless you want a pancake-flat silhouette.
Final Verdict: At this price point? A solid 8/10. It’s my go-to for workdays and dates when I want to look polished without feeling strapped into armor. Just wish Bali wouldn’t mess with a good thing—bring back the thicker fabric!
